New Delhi: Prime Minister Narendra Modi will launch a new tax scheme to honour honest taxpayers of the country on Thursday. Modi will launch the platform for “Transparent Taxation – Honoring the Honest” via video-conferencing.
The event will witness top officials from the Trade Associations, Chambers of Commerce, Chartered Accountants’ associations attending the function, besides the Income Tax Department officials. Also present will be Union Finance Minister Nirmala Sitharaman and Minister of State (MoS), Finance, Anurag Singh Thakur.
Several tax reforms have been carried out by the Central Board of Direct Taxation (CBDT) in the recent years. In 2019, corporate tax rates were slashed to 22 per cent from 30 per cent. For new manufacturing units, the rates were down to 15 per cent. Tax on dividend distribution was also abolished, a government release stated.
“The focus of the tax reforms has been on reduction in tax rates and on simplification of direct tax laws. Several initiatives have been taken by the CBDT for bringing in efficiency and transparency in the functioning of the IT Department,” release issued by the Prime Minister’s Office said.
